Why Consider Windows and Door Replacement?1. Energy Efficiency
Updating to modern-day doors and windows can substantially reduce energy expenses. Numerous older designs enable drafts to go into the home, causing heating and cooling systems to work more difficult. More recent energy-efficient models with double or triple glazing, insulated frames, and Low-E coverings can keep homes comfortable throughout the seasons.
2. Improved Home Security
Older windows and doors might lack the robust locking systems of modern styles. Replacing them with upgraded security functions can supply homeowners with comfort. Functions such as multi-point locking systems, enhanced frames, and tempered glass significantly improve a home's defense versus burglaries.
3. Improved Aesthetics
New doors and windows can change the appearance of a home. With a wide array of designs, colors, and materials available, property owners can improve their residential or commercial property's curb appeal. This enhancement can contribute substantially to total residential or commercial property worth.
4. Sound Reduction
Older windows frequently permit outside sound to infiltrate homes. Modern develops with soundproofing features can greatly minimize sound levels, producing a more tranquil living environment.
5. Better Functionality
With wear and tear, windows and doors can become tough to operate. Sticking doors and windows that require excessive force to open or close can be a problem. Newer doors and windows use smoother operation and more reputable performance.

Budget: Understanding the expenses involved is crucial. On average, house owners spend between ₤ 300 and ₤ 3,000 per window and in between ₤ 1,000 and ₤ 5,000 per door, depending upon products and installation.
Product Choices: Common products consist of wood, vinyl, aluminum, and fiberglass. Each has distinct advantages and downsides regarding toughness, maintenance, and aesthetic appeals.
Regional Climate: The climate can substantially affect the choice of windows and doors. For instance, homes in colder climates might gain from highly insulated systems, while those in warmer areas may focus on sun-blocking functions.
Installation: Proper installation is vital for making the most of the benefits of new doors and windows. Employing experienced specialists can guarantee a problem-free installation procedure.
Design and style: Consider how the brand-new doors and windows will fit with the style language of the home. Research study local patterns and historical designs for motivation.
Regularly Asked Questions1. For how long does the replacement process take?
Normally, the replacement procedure for all windows in an average home can take 1 to 3 days, depending on the variety of units and the complexity of the installation.
2. Will I need to paint or finish my brand-new windows and doors?
It depends upon the product selected. Vinyl windows usually do not require painting, whereas wood may require to be stained or painted to safeguard versus weather components.
3. Are energy-efficient windows worth the financial investment?
Yes, energy-efficient windows might have a greater upfront cost, however the long-term savings on energy bills and increased convenience make them a sensible investment.
4. What is the average life-span of doors and windows?
Usually, windows can last between 15 to 30 years, while top quality doors may last even longer, depending upon products and maintenance.
5. Do I need to obtain a license for replacement?
Permit requirements vary by place. It's a good idea to check regional guidelines or talk to a specialist before beginning the replacement process.
